In a single-specialty group, you join an established practice of physicians within urgent care, where clinical infrastructure, staffing, billing, and administration are already in place. Call is typically shared across the group's physicians, and the setting offers peer collaboration within your specialty along with shared business overhead, reducing the individual administrative burden compared to solo practice.
